These particular pancakes are very straightforward, to the point of being plain, but that’s really the beauty of them. Versatility is the name of the game, and a myriad of fruits, nuts, flours, and fruit purees could call these pancakes home, so it’s impossible to get bored. You could even make them every day with no guilt; How’s that for a pick-me-up?

An impulsive decision lead me to make these, and thus there was no maple syrup to be found. A handful of frozen wild blueberries remedied that problem easily, and likewise, any sort of cut fruit or jam would also be delicious to top it all off.

Yield : Makes about 4 small pancakes

Ingredients

  • 1/2 Cup Flour
  • 1 Teaspoon Baking Powder
  • 1-2 Tablespoons Granulated Sugar
  • 1/4 Teaspoon Pumpkin Pie Spice (Or any mixture you enjoy)
  • Pinch salt
  • 1/2 Cup Soy milk
  • 2 Tablespoons Fruit Puree (Applesauce, mashed bananas, pumpkin…)
  • 1 Teaspoon Canola Oil

Directions

Stir together all dry ingredients together in one bowl, and all wet in another. Add the wet into the dry and stir just enough to combine the two.

Lightly grease a skillet and turn up the heat to medium, making sure it has time to get hot before adding you batter. When ready, ladle dollops of the batter into your skillet and allow them to sit, undisturbed for 2 or 3 minutes, until bubbles erupt along the top and the edges seem to have firmed up a bit. Flip, and cook for another 2 or 3 minutes on the other side. Move to a plate, eat, and watch your mood miraculously improve.
